Understanding the Ingredients
To craft the perfect Crunchy Asian Cabbage Peanut Salad, understanding the individual components is crucial. Each ingredient not only contributes to the overall flavor but also boosts the salad’s nutritional value.
1. Green and Red Cabbage: These leafy vegetables form the base of your salad and are known for their rich nutrient content. Green cabbage offers a mild flavor and crisp texture, while red cabbage adds a slightly peppery taste and a burst of color. Both types are excellent sources of vitamin K, vitamin C, and dietary fiber, promoting digestive health and supporting immune function.
2. Carrots and Red Bell Pepper: Adding carrots and red bell pepper introduces a natural sweetness and additional crunch to the salad. Carrots are rich in beta-carotene, which is converted to vitamin A in the body, supporting eye health. Red bell peppers not only brighten the dish with their vibrant hue but also provide a healthy dose of vitamin C and antioxidants.
3. Green Onions and Cilantro: Fresh herbs are essential in elevating the flavor profile of this salad. Green onions contribute a mild onion flavor that complements the crunch of the cabbage, while cilantro adds a fresh, aromatic note. Both herbs are low in calories but high in vitamins and minerals, making them perfect for enhancing the taste without adding extra calories.
4. Peanuts and Sesame Seeds: These ingredients are the stars when it comes to adding texture. Peanuts lend a satisfying crunch and are a good source of protein, healthy fats, and fiber. Sesame seeds, often toasted to enhance their nutty flavor, provide additional minerals like calcium and iron. The combination of these ingredients creates a delightful contrast to the fresh vegetables.

Preparation Steps
Creating the Crunchy Asian Cabbage Peanut Salad is straightforward, but attention to detail during the preparation process can make a significant difference in the final result. Follow these steps to ensure your salad is a hit:
1. Preparing the Vegetables: Begin by cleaning your vegetables thoroughly. For the cabbage, remove the outer leaves and cut the cabbage heads into quarters. Use a sharp knife or a mandoline to shred the cabbage finely. Aim for uniform pieces to ensure an even texture throughout the salad. For carrots, peel them and julienne or grate them to achieve a similar crunch. Slice the red bell pepper into thin strips, and finely chop the green onions and cilantro.
2. Making the Dressing: The dressing is key to balancing the flavors in your salad. A simple combination of soy sauce, rice vinegar, sesame oil, and a touch of honey or maple syrup creates a deliciously tangy and slightly sweet dressing. Whisk these ingredients together until well combined. Adjust the ratios to suit your taste, ensuring that the dressing complements rather than overpowers the fresh ingredients.
3. Combining the Salad and Dressing: Once your vegetables are prepped and the dressing is ready, it’s time to bring everything together. In a large bowl, combine the shredded cabbage, carrots, bell pepper, green onions, and cilantro. Pour the dressing over the top and toss gently but thoroughly. Use a pair of tongs or your hands to ensure every piece of vegetable is coated with the dressing. This step is crucial for achieving a harmonious blend of flavors.
4. Adding the Nutty Crunch: Just before serving, fold in the peanuts and sesame seeds. This step ensures that the nuts retain their crunch, adding a delightful texture to each bite. If you prefer a toasted flavor, lightly toast the peanuts and sesame seeds in a dry skillet for a few minutes until golden brown, being careful not to burn them.
5. Garnishing for Visual Appeal: Presentation is important in making your dish appetizing. Consider serving the salad in a clear bowl to showcase the vibrant colors of the ingredients. A sprinkle of additional sesame seeds or a few extra green onions on top can enhance the visual appeal and make the salad look more inviting.

Suggestions for Variations and Customization
One of the best aspects of this salad is its versatility. Here are some suggestions for variations and customization:
– Adding Protein Options: For a heartier meal, consider adding grilled chicken, tofu, or shrimp. These proteins not only boost the nutritional content but also enhance the flavor profile, making the salad a complete dish.
– Adjusting the Dressing: Feel free to experiment with the dressing to cater to your taste preferences. For a spicier kick, add some chili paste or sriracha. If you prefer a tangier dressing, a splash of rice vinegar or lime juice can brighten the flavors.
– Incorporating Seasonal Vegetables: Take advantage of seasonal produce by incorporating ingredients like snap peas, radishes, or even diced mango for a sweet twist. This not only keeps the salad fresh but also allows you to enjoy the best flavors throughout the year.

Storage and Meal Prep Tips
To make the most of your Crunchy Asian Cabbage Peanut Salad, proper storage and meal prep techniques are essential.
Best Practices for Storing Leftovers
If you have leftovers, store the salad in an airtight container in the refrigerator. To maintain its freshness and crunchiness, it’s best to keep the dressing separate until you’re ready to eat. This prevents the salad from becoming soggy and allows you to enjoy the original texture.
How to Prepare the Salad in Advance
For those looking to prepare the salad ahead of time, consider chopping the vegetables and storing them in separate containers. Mix the dressing and keep it in a small jar or container. When you’re ready to serve, combine the vegetables and dressing for a fresh and crunchy salad.
Tips for Meal Prepping for Busy Weeks
To simplify meal prep, make a large batch of the salad on the weekend. Portion it into individual servings, keeping the dressing separate. This way, you can grab a healthy lunch or dinner option throughout the week without any fuss.
